I just got my pro 5.0 shifter today and I was excited to put it in. Now that I have it installed it feels tougher to shift. It is a shorter throw but as you pass through neutral to get to the next gear it feels tighter and not as smooth. Is there a breakin period for these or did i just tighten some bolts too tight? I really think it should be much smoother than it is. Did I screw up somewhere? Help please.
 
I don't think it would be the stop bolts. It's before I even get to them that it feels tight. I am worried i might have tighten the 4 main bolts that bolt the shifter to the tranny too tight and they are jamming the shifter into the tranny too hard, if that makes any sense.

The short handle that comes with it makes it seem that way. I went to a Tri-Ax handle and it's perfect for me. Longer handle give more leverage and less effort.

I almost forgot about changing my handle. The original stubby POS really makes the "notchiness" stand out more. That was the best thing I did to my Pro 5.0 is adding this handle:

If you are using the handle that comes with the pro 5.0 you need to change that pronto. That handle is too straight up and down. There are many good handles out there that will fit the 5.0. I have the UPR trick stick, you can go with the Steeda handle, MGW makes a nice piece. Check them all out and go with one. :nice:
